Fishing Trip Checklist
Ensure your downrigger plug and socket are clean and well coated with di-electric grease or other moisture displacing product. Check for power to your downriggers before leaving the dock.
Check:
- All fasteners and screw knobs are tight and secure.
- Spares kit is complete and on board.
- Stopper beads are installed and in the right place.
- Cable is free of corrosion, kinks, frays or tangles. Replace cable if needed. See replacing cable section.
Spares Kit
- Some items to consider for a spares kit are:
- Fuses for electric downrigger.
- Terminal kits (including crimps, snaps and bumpers) and crimping tool.
- Stopper beads.
- Release clips.
- Downrigger Weights.
